Osbaldwick is a village and suburb a couple of miles east of York city centre, lying within the City of York unitary authority in North Yorkshire. It has medieval roots and a compact village core set beside suburban housing; small watercourses such as Osbaldwick Beck and surrounding farmland give the area a semi‑rural character despite its proximity to the city.
Nowadays Osbaldwick is largely residential, with a primary school, local shops and active community groups, and many residents commute into York for work. Historic buildings and the village church sit alongside post‑war and modern housing, and the area's green spaces, footpaths and cycle links make it popular with families and walkers, reflecting a shift from agricultural roots to a commuter suburb with a strong local identity.
